After receiving a tip from Wilhelm Hozzel, a Munich art dealer, Kriminalpolizei (KRIPO) agents recovered Schloss 5, which had been buried in soil in a vegetable plot belonging to a Mr. Faulhaber at Arcistrasse 25 by Christine Hausser [Hauser]. The painting was “completely white” and was restored at the MCCP before being repatriated to Paris. Two other paintings from the Schloss collection were recovered from the same location.
